The Lion's Castle Löwenburg is picturesquely situated in Park Wilhelmshöhe. It presents itself as a strong medieval fortress. Ruins of neo-Gothic Löwenburg Castle built around 1800. Löwenburg Castle has a number of medieval features such as a moat and a drawbridge. Inside, the castle is filled with genuine medieval furniture and a number of rare and unique objects: altar slabs, medieval glass windows from churches and abbeys, weapons and armour, bronze statues and much more besides.
